Here are a few pics of how mine sat with a link style swinger with the marvin mounted no link style...to kind of give you an idea of what sort of angle you'd be putting on it. I personally didn't like how it rode, but someone else may have had a better experience. If you compare mine to big blue's, you can see his bottom shock mount sits at least 2, maybe 3 inches lower than mine. The more horizontal of an angle you put on the shock the less it's going to function properly, IMHO :shrug:
